COLLECTION DESCRIPTION From the Collection: Microfilmed papers of Willard D. Straight consist of personal and official correspondence, both original and typescript copies, and reports chiefly concerning his association with the Chinese Imperial Customs Service (1902-04). Documented is his employment with Reuters during the Russo-Japanese War (1904-05); with the United States Department of State in Korea and Manchuria (1904-09); and with Edward H. Harriman, Jacob H. Schiff, and J.P. Morgan and Company (1904-09). Letters and...

Travel photographs, 1899-1914 Request Item

 File — Box 26: [Barcode: 31924064935202], Folder: 1-61
Scope and Contents Photographs of people, animals, and landscapes taken during travel and expeditions. Some photographs taken by Fuertes, some by others whose names or initials are often marked on the verso. Inscriptions included on some photographs. Duplicates of photographs exist in different folders throughout. Folder 34 contains a small print of a photograph that appears in the souvenir album in Box 129-130. Prints in folders 1-10 relate to negatives in Box 28, folders 23-29. Prints in folders 35-40 relate...
